check engine light

Ok, so I got a check engine light on now and the truck doesn't run any differently. I don't know what it is and thought I remembered seeing a way to check your codes inside the truck with the odometer or something. Is there and is there a list of what the codes are?

On a 2001 you can do the key on/off trick.

Turn ignition key to on, (just on, don't start)
then off,
then on,
then off,
then on again.

Leave on and watch the odometer window.

Will do a P-PCU, then either the code or P-Done.
Then P-ECU, then either the code(s) or P-Done,
then it will go back to normal odometer.

If all you see are the P-Done's, then you don't have any codes that are retrievable by that method.
Some codes can only be pulled with a OBD tool (scanner).

If you see any codes, preceded by a "P", check the "tech facts" for a listing of them.
